8. Better IT Asset Utilization

An asset tracking software renders an individual with the ability to generate a better result out of the employed assets. The user can send automated reminders that will help you ensure a crisp working of the routine tasks and repairs.

There is a lesser chance for a person to come across unexpected problems. Also, there is less downtime.

It is easier to make reports that include asset location and viable utilization and cover the cost reports.
